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Black-eared flying fox | Dull Rocket Frog |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(Chordates)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Amphibia (Amphibians) |
| Order | Chiroptera (Bats) | Anura (Frogs & Toads) |
| Family | Pteropodidae (Fruit Bats) | Aromobatidae |
| Genus | Pteropus (Flying Foxes) | Allobates |
| Species | Pteropus melanotus | Allobates marchesianus |
